Cold Wave, Carbon Monoxide Poisoning Cause Over 100 Deaths in Afghanistan

Source: Tolo News

More than 100 people in 15 provinces have died of exposure to severe cold weather and carbon monoxide poisoning over the past two weeks, the State Ministry for Disaster Management reported.
